How Often Should You Clean Your Air Ducts?
Your air ducts play a crucial role in maintaining indoor air quality, yet many homeowners don’t think about them until a problem arises. Over time, dust, allergens, and debris build up inside your ductwork – and that buildup doesn’t just affect your air. It can clog your system, restrict airflow, and reduce efficiency altogether.
So, how often should you clean your air ducts? While general recommendations suggest every 3-5 years, certain factors may require more frequent attention.
When to Schedule Duct Cleaning
In most cases, it’s a good idea to clean your ducts every 3-5 years. However, certain situations call for earlier attention:
- You’ve recently completed a renovation or construction project.
- You’ve moved into a home and don’t know its duct history.
- You or a family member suffer from allergies or respiratory issues.
- There’s visible mold growth inside your ducts or HVAC system.
- You notice a persistent musty odor or visible dust around your vents.
- You have multiple pets that shed heavily.
Homes with any of these conditions tend to accumulate debris faster, and the buildup can impact both your air quality and HVAC system performance. If you’ve never had your ducts cleaned before, or if it’s been more than five years, it’s a good idea to schedule an inspection to see if cleaning is needed.
Benefits of Clean Air Ducts
Routine duct cleaning offers more than just a cleaner home – it can improve every part of your indoor environment. Clean ducts help:
- Improve the air you breathe by reducing allergens and dust circulation
- Increase HVAC system efficiency by improving airflow
- Lower energy bills by reducing strain on your system
- Extend the lifespan of your heating and cooling equipment
- Cut down on how often you need to dust surfaces throughout your home
In some cases, homeowners even notice fewer allergy symptoms and less coughing or sneezing once heavy dust buildup is removed from their system.
How to Tell If Your Ducts Need Cleaning
Aside from the timeline recommendations, it’s important to watch for warning signs that your ducts might need attention sooner. Some things to look out for include:
- Dust puffing out from vents when the system turns on
- An increase in allergy symptoms or respiratory discomfort indoors
- Noticeable mold smell, especially around vents or returns
- Uneven heating or cooling in different rooms of the house
- A layer of dust on vent covers even after regular cleaning
If you’re noticing one or more of these signs, a duct cleaning could help restore better air quality and HVAC performance.
When Cleaning Isn’t Enough
While cleaning your ducts can solve a lot of problems, sometimes dirt isn’t the only issue.
If you’ve cleaned your ducts – or keep up with a good cleaning schedule – but still notice problems like weak airflow, high energy bills, or hot and cold spots in your home, there could be damage hiding behind your walls.
Leaky, disconnected, or crushed ductwork can cause many of the same symptoms as dirty ducts, but no amount of cleaning will fix structural issues. Damaged ducts allow conditioned air to leak out before reaching the rooms in your home, making your HVAC system work overtime and reducing your overall comfort.
If you’re still struggling with airflow or efficiency after a cleaning, it’s time to look into ductwork repair.
